What is Double Glazing?
Double glazing refers to a window or door system that consists of two panes of glass separated by a spacer bar and filled with air or an insulating gas (like argon). This design considerably reduces heat loss and outside sound, supplying a more comfortable living environment. Commonly found in homes and commercial residential or commercial properties, double glazing can also enhance security and include worth to a property.

To keep double-glazed doors and windows working efficiently, house owners must follow these important maintenance practices:
1. Regular Cleaning
Keeping the glass and frames tidy is important for both visual appeals and function. Dirt, dust, and grime can collect on glass surfaces, affecting clarity.

Cleaning Checklist:
Use a soft cloth or sponge with a moderate cleaning agent and water service.Prevent abrasive cleaners and tools that might scratch the glass or frames.Clean the frames, sills, and hinges to avoid accumulation.2. Inspecting Seals and Frames

Many double-glazed doors and windows come with moving parts, such as hinges and locks. Regular lubrication is necessary to guarantee they run efficiently.

Lubrication Process:
Use a silicone-based lubricant for hinges and locks.Avoid oil-based lubricants as they can attract dirt and grime.4. Checking Drainage
Double Glazing Installers Near Me-glazed installations often have drainage systems to avoid water accumulation. Frequently look for clogs to guarantee proper drain.

Drain Maintenance Steps:
Inspect drainage holes on the bottom of the frames.Remove any debris or leaves that might obstruct water flow.5. Reevaluating Window Structure
Gradually, building settlements and natural wear can cause windows to move. Examining the alignment of windows is essential for ideal function.

Assessment Steps:
Close the window and look for even gaps along the sides.Adjust hinges if necessary or consult a professional for considerable misalignments.6. Professional Inspections
For optimum performance and longevity, it is a good idea to schedule professional evaluations every few years. Experts can assess the condition of your double-glazing and suggest any repair work or replacements required.
